The price of a holiday at a bed and breakfast on the British seaside has become a hot topic for politicians.
An independent report looking into the potential of a local tourism tax, which has also been called a “bed tax”, has led the Conservative party to launch a campaign to ’save the great British holiday’.

Conservatives launch campaign against proposed ‘bed tax’
Government plans could mean an extra tax on England’s hotels, hostels and bed-and-breakfast establishments.
